Question:
My trailer that is a 9x 7 aluminum atv trailer with a 3 foot 3x 3 1/2 straight tongue. By not being a “A” Frame tongue do you offer something for a straight tongue? Trailer likes to do a little dance above 60 mph.
asked by: Jerome B
Expert Reply:
For a great sway control accessory for your straight-tongue trailer, I recommend the Blue Ox Pole Tongue Weight Distributing Hitch Adapter # BXW4023. The Blue Ox adapter fits tongue widths of 2-3/4 inches - 4-1/2 inches and heights of 3-6 inches.
As far as the actual sway control system, I recommend the Blue Ox SwayPro Weight Distribution systems. However, without knowing the total weight capacity that you need, I need to know the tongue weight capacity of your trailer with loaded cargo. If you need to know the weight, I recommend the etrailer Tongue Weight Scale for Campers and Utility Trailers # e99044. Once you calculate that weight, I would be happy to assist you.
Also, a lot of aluminum trailers cannot be used because of the softer metal construction of the frame. Over time, it is possible that weight distribution systems may warp or damage the frame over time. The best way to determine if you can use a weight distribution system is to reach out to the manufacturer.
If you determine you cannot use a weight distribution system, the best solution for avoiding the sway/dancing is to place more weight toward the front of the trailer (to increase the tongue weight).
